After dropping within the 2008 NBA Finals, Bryant led the Lakers to two consecutive championships in 2009 and 2010, incomes the NBA Finals MVP Award on both events. Kobe Bryant was a professional basketball player within the NBA. In 1996, he was chosen because the 13th choose in the NBA draft and have become the youngest player in NBA history. After a 20-year profession with the Los Angeles Lakers, Bryant retired in 2016 with 5 NBA championship rings and 4 NBA All-Star sport MVP titles.

 

In the 2006 low season, Bryant had knee surgical procedure, stopping him from taking part within the 2006 FIBA World Championship match. Bryant's fortunes would soon change when Phil Jackson became coach for the Los Angeles Lakers in 1999. After years of regular improvement, Bryant turned one of the premier capturing guards in the league, earning appearances within the league's All-NBA, All-Star, and All-Defensive groups. The Los Angeles Lakers grew to become true championship contenders underneath Bryant and Shaquille O'Neal, who formed a legendary center-guard mixture.

They were headed to Gianna’s basketball recreation at his Mamba Sports Academy in Thousand Oaks, California, when the helicopter crashed into the hillside due to foggy circumstances, killing everyone on board. On Jan. 26, 2020, basketball star Kobe Bryant, his 13-year-old daughter Gianna and seven others died in a helicopter crash in Calabasas, California.
